The director/curator of the Fred Light Museum sends a bouquet out to her summer staff - Kimberly Primas, Cymric Leask and Yang Liu - for their efforts in celebrating the 100th birthday of their historic building.
"These three young ladies are the ones who did all the decorating for the museum's event - they did a very festive job. They blew up over 100 balloons, designed the banners and set up the tables, and it was their intuitive idea to use artifacts as table pieces. I would like to say a huge thank you to them.Also a thank you to Councillor Ames Leslie for stepping up representing the Town. I was impressed with his speech (and not because I am his mother but as the director of this wonderful museum). Thank you to Floyd Andersen for designing, building and donating the material for the replica doll house, and thank you to the museum board members for their help on Sunday, Aug. 24, plus to all the people who attended the event - they made the event a success.
